Malta is a small island nation in the Mediterranean, located between Italy, Tunisia, and Libya. With a population of about 520,000 spread over 316 km², it is one of the world's most densely populated countries. The country has a long history of foreign rule and is known for its strategic position, historic sites, and membership in the EU, Commonwealth, and UN.

Malta is an island country in Southern Europe located in the Mediterranean Sea. Consisting of an archipelago, it lies about 80 km south of Italy, 284 km east of Tunisia, and 333 km north of Libya. The country has been inhabited since at least 6500 BC and has been ruled by various powers including Phoenicians, Carthaginians, Greeks, Romans, Arabs, Normans, Knights Hospitaller, French, and British. Malta gained independence from Britain in 1964 and became a republic in 1974. It joined the European Union in 2004 and the eurozone in 2008.

Town of Malta geography and landscape

Malta is located in the Mediterranean Sea between Sicily and North Africa, approximately 80 km south of Italy, 284 km east of Tunisia, and 333 km north of Libya. The archipelago sits at coordinates 35°54′N 14°31′E.

Town of Malta nature and environment

As a small island nation, Malta has limited natural terrain, with a predominantly limestone terrain and coastal landscape.

Town of Malta climate and seasonal conditions

Malta has a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ters.
